Spring Boot企业微信点餐系统是一个基于微服务架构的点餐系统,使用Spring Boot框架开发。该系统旨在为企业提供一个方便快捷的点餐解决方案,并与企业内部的企业微信进行集成,实现统一的企业内部点餐流程。

系统的主要功能包括:

1. 用户管理:支持企业微信的用户认证和授权,实现企业微信用户的注册、登录、权限管理等功能。

2. 菜单管理:支持菜单的创建、修改和删除操作,管理员可以根据需求进行菜单的添加、编辑和删除,菜单支持图片展示和价格展示。

3. 点餐功能:用户可以在企业微信中浏览菜单,并进行点餐操作。用户可以选择菜品、数量和备注等信息,并提交订单。

4. 订单管理:管理员可以查看和管理用户的订单信息,包括订单状态的变更、配送状态的更新等。

5. 支付功能:用户可以选择在线支付或货到付款的方式进行支付,支持微信支付和支付宝等支付方式。

6. 统计分析:系统提供订单和菜单的统计分析功能,管理员可以查看销售统计、用户消费习惯等信息,以便更好地管理和运营业务。

此外,系统还具备以下特点:

1. 微服务架构:系统采用微服务架构,将不同的功能模块拆分为独立的服务,可以独立部署和扩展,提高系统的可维护性和可伸缩性。

2. 弹性设计:系统支持水平扩展和负载均衡,当系统负载过高时可以自动增加实例数量,保证系统的稳定性和性能。

3. 安全性:系统使用企业微信进行用户认证和授权,确保只有企业内部的员工可以使用系统,并且对用户的敏感信息进行保护。

4. 可定制化:系统的模块可以根据企业的需求进行定制和扩展,满足企业具体的点餐业务需求。

总体来说,Spring Boot企业微信点餐系统是一个功能丰富、灵活可扩展的点餐解决方案,能够帮助企业高效管理和运营点餐业务。

课程还原企业真实系统重构场景:微信点餐系统,带你体验敏捷式开发,尽可能低成本迭代升级,以最小的代价完成旧系统的升级改造。系统前后端分离的架构,让你更具备互联网工程师的气质,带你一步步设计并开发一个企业级Java应用。

课程截图:

课程目录:
├──第1章 课程介绍
| └──1-1 课程导学.mp4 45.88M
├──第2章 项目设计
| ├──2-1 项目设计.mp4 10.31M
| ├──2-2 架构和基础框架.mp4 13.12M
| └──2-3 数据库设计.mp4 147.63M
├──第3章 项目起步
| ├──3-1 开发环境搭建(更多资源微:AG110360).mp4 73.97M
| ├──3-2 日志的使用(更多资源微:AG110360).mp4 280.63M
| └──3-3 源码的使用(更多资源微:AG110360).mp4 34.93M
├──第4章 买家端类目
| ├──4-1 买家类目-dao(上).mp4 95.22M
| ├──4-2 买家类目-dao(下).mp4 76.27M
| └──4-3 买家类目-service.mp4 45.60M
├──第5章 买家端商品
| ├──5-1 买家商品-dao.mp4 47.14M
| ├──5-2 买家商品-service.mp4 77.35M
| ├──5-3 买家商品-api(上).mp4 84.33M
| └──5-4 买家商品-api(下).mp4 97.29M
├──第6章 买家端订单
| ├──6-11
| ├──6-1 买家订单-dao(上).mp4 72.94M
| ├──6-10 买家订单-api_A.mp4 66.78M
| ├──6-12 买家订单-api_C.mp4 92.52M
| ├──6-13 买家订单-api_D.mp4 54.23M
| ├──6-2 买家订.mp4 74.08M
| ├──6-3 买家订单-service创建_A.mp4 71.40M
| ├──6-4 买家订单-service创建_B.mp4 83.48M
| ├──6-5 买家订单-service创建_C.mp4 53.47M
| ├──6-6 买家订单-service创建_D.mp4 74.41M
| ├──6-7 买家订单-service查询.mp4 73.04M
| ├──6-8 买家订单-service取消.mp4 99.66M
| └──6-9 买家订单-service finish和paid.mp4 59.29M
├──第7章 微信授权
| ├──7-2 设置域名.mp4 88.69M
| ├──7-3 获取code.mp4 32.84M
| ├──7-4 换取access_token.mp4 35.63M
| ├──7-5 使用sdk方式(上).mp4 52.43M
| ├──7-6 使用sdk方式(下).mp4 72.10M
| └──7-7 微信网页授权前端调试.mp4 55.87M
├──第8章 微信支付和退款
| ├──8-1 发起微信支付-后端(上).mp4 59.82M
| ├──8-2 发起微信支付-后端(下).mp4 61.94M
| ├──8-3 在网页发起支付.mp4 64.57M
| ├──8-4 动态注入参数发起支付.mp4 81.91M
| ├──8-5 微信异步通知(上).mp4 63.79M
| ├──8-6 微信异步通知(下).mp4 65.24M
| ├──8-7 微信退款.mp4 64.86M
| └──8-8 补充:使用测试号实现授权.mp4 86.22M
├──第9章 卖家端订单
| ├──9-1 卖家订单-service.mp4 52.10M
| ├──9-2 卖家-订单-controller(上).mp4 59.80M
| ├──9-3 卖家-订单-controller(下).mp4 67.63M
| ├──9-4 卖家订单-controller-翻页.mp4 73.06M
| ├──9-5 卖家订单-controller-取消订单.mp4 77.76M
| ├──9-6 卖家订单-controller-订单详情.mp4 73.49M
| └──9-7 卖家订单-controller-完结订单.mp4 22.27M
├──第10章 卖家端通用功能和上下架
| ├──10-1 关于模版的小技巧.mp4 12.72M
| ├──10-2 实现边栏.mp4 46.82M
| ├──10-3 实现商品列表.mp4 69.13M
| ├──10-4 商品上下架-service.mp4 40.53M
| └──10-5 商品上下架-controller.mp4 30.98M
├──第11章 卖家端新增商品和类目
| ├──11-1 卖家商品-新增修改页面.mp4 90.39M
| ├──11-2 卖家商品-修改表单提交.mp4 47.93M
| ├──11-3 卖家商品-新增功能.mp4 28.92M
| └──11-4 卖家类目功能开发.mp4 77.20M
├──第12章 买家和卖家端联通
| ├──12-1 分布式session理论(上).mp4 28.69M
| ├──12-10 webSocket消息推送.mp4 116.61M
| ├──12-2 分布式session理论(下).mp4 27.50M
| ├──12-3 卖家信息表-dao开发.mp4 43.15M
| ├──12-4 卖家扫码登录service开发.mp4 15.46M
| ├──12-5 卖家扫码登录获取openid.mp4 85.42M
| ├──12-6 登录成功.mp4 107.49M
| ├──12-7 登出成功.mp4 57.23M
| ├──12-8 AOP实现身份验证.mp4 72.87M
| └──12-9 微信模版消息推送.mp4 94.54M
├──第13章 项目优化
| ├──13-1 异常捕获.mp4 36.58M
| ├──13-10 redis缓存的使用(下).mp4 60.58M
| ├──13-2 mybatis注解方式使用_A.mp4 48.57M
| ├──13-3 mybatis注解方式使用_B.mp4 57.24M
| ├──13-4 mybatis xml方式使用.mp4 37.94M
| ├──13-5 jpa和mybatis的选择.mp4 6.02M
| ├──13-6 ab压测介绍.mp4 12.63M
| ├──13-7 synchronized处理并发.mp4 40.01M
| ├──13-8 redis分布式锁.mp4 96.06M
| └──13-9 redis缓存的使用(上).mp4 82.72M
├──第14章 项目部署
| └──14-1 项目部署.mp4 88.47M
├──第15章 课程总结
| └──15-1 13.总结.mp4 17.59M
├──第16章 SpringBoot2.x版
| ├──16-2
| ├──16-1 抓包.mp4 167.60M
| ├──16-3 支付理论.mp4 41.77M
| ├──16-4 授权1.mp4 105.86M
| ├──16-5 授权2.mp4 107.28M
| ├──16-6 网络不通调试方法.mp4 54.85M
| ├──16-7 支付1.mp4 63.23M
| └──16-8 支付2.mp4 66.24M
└──资料
| └──coding-117-develop.zip 251.91kb

声明:本站所发布的一切视频课程仅限用于学习和研究目的;不得将上述内容用于商业或者非法用途,否则,一切后果请用户自负。本站所有课程来自网络,版权争议与本站无关。如有侵权请联系联系客服QQ:1960026872或登录本站账号进入个人中心提交工单留言反馈,我们将第一时间处理!